Neil Young and Graham Nash are members of the folk band Crosby, Stills, Nash & Young. They collaborated on the "War Song" single, with Neil Young backing band the Stray Gators. It was released in support of presidential candidate George McGovern's campaign, who was running against then-president Richard Nixon. Despite intentions, it failed to make serious impact. On the B-side of the single was "The Needle and the Damage Done", off of Neil Young's album, "Harvest". The single is now out of print.
